The entire complex will cover 4.5 hectares, with the constructed surface some 1 hectare, and could well be the largest such center in the region.
“We decided to build this center in Baia Mare because of the remarkable economic growth of the Transylvanian market in the past ten years. We will sell the full range of models distributed on the Romanian market at this center,” said the company’s General Manager, Mircea Cirt.
The complex will include a showroom, office space, a service center, mechanical, electrical and tinsmithing shops, and storage for spare parts.
ATP Exodus was established ten years ago, first selling spare parts for cars and trucks, with a turnover in 2007 of €40 mln, up 46 percent year-on-year.
In the first 11 months of 2007, there were 6,162 Mercedes brand vehicles sold on the Romanian market, of which 2,240 cars. The importing of the Mercedes brand was taken over last year by Daimler Automotive Romania, a division of the Tiriac Holdings group.
